question time! when a molecule has more than one interior atom, _____. more than one geometry may be used to describe the molecule the atoms are always represented by different colored balls in the modeling kit the atoms are always connected by a double bond multiple lewis structures may be drawn
When a molecule has multiple interior atoms, different bonding arrangements around each interior atom can lead to multiple geometries to describe the molecule as a whole. Atoms in a modeling kit are not always represented by different - colored balls, they are not always connected by double - bonds, and multiple Lewis structures are not always applicable just because there are multiple interior atoms.
